Summary:
We are seeking a skilled delivery-focused Projector Program Manager to lead ADAS engineering initiatives across multiple vehicle platforms. This role involves managing end-to-end delivery of ADAS features, driving innovation in sensor fusion and perception systems, and collaborating with OEMs, Tier-1 suppliers, and internal teams. The ideal candidate will have 8 to 14 years of experience in embedded systems, real-time software, and automotive safety standards, with hands-on exposure to NVIDIA DRIVE platforms and Gen-AI engineering accelerators.


Roles & Responsibilities:
1.Support Software development for ADAS Projects
2.Program Leadership: Manage planning, execution, and delivery of ADAS programs across vehicle platforms.
2.System Engineering: Define system requirements and architecture for ADAS features such as lane keeping assistance, adaptive cruise control, and collision avoidance.
3.Sensor Fusion & Perception: Oversee development of algorithms using radar, LiDAR, and camera systems, leveragingADAS SOC framework.
4.Validation & Testing: Lead simulation and real-world testing using for synthetic data generation and scenario validation.
5.Compliance & Safety: Ensure adherence to ISO 26262, ASPICE, and cybersecurity standards.
6.Stakeholder Collaboration: Align with OEMs, Tier-1 suppliers, and internal teams on technical and programming goals.
7.Cloud & V2X Integration: Support development of cloud-based vehicle data platforms and V2X communication strategies.
8.Model-Based Development: Promote use of AUTOSAR and model-based design tools for scalable ADAS solutions.
9.AI/ML Enablement: Integrate AI/ML for perception and decision-making, including GenAI for code generation, test automation, and documentation.
10.GenAI Accelerators: Utilize GenAI tools for requirements analysis, defect prediction, test case generation, and engineering knowledge reuse.
11.Client Engagements: Represent the organization in customer discussions and technical workshops.
12.Vendor Coordination: Manage vendor relationships to ensure timely and quality delivery.
13.Onsite-Offshore Coordination: Lead distributed teams across geographies for seamless collaboration.
14.Quality Assurance: Implement validation frameworks using NVIDIA Isaac Sim and GenAI-powered analytics.
15.Team Development: Mentor engineers and domain experts in ADAS systems.
16.Solutioning: Drive end-to-end solutioning for ADAS systems, integrating technical feasibility with business value
